a pound of human body fat contains 3500 Calories, or kcal, however you like to measure.

So, if you want to loose weight, the best methods are:

Drink water before meals, and extra water during the day. The water will help your body run efficiently, so you'll lose weight much easier. One thing I must warn you about though: lets say if you're drinking only 1.5L of water a day (6 cups) and you jump to 2.5L a day (which is better for you) then your body will bloat, and retain water. The reason it does this is because it's trying to save the water because it normally gets so little. This bloating effect stops, though, after a couple of weeks.

Another way is to gradually increase your water intake, not all at once. This should prevent bloating from happening (maybe an extra cup per week. Week 1: 1.5L, Week 2: 1.75L Week 3: 2L, etc.

If you drink a cup of water before a meal, it will fill you up partially, and you won't be able to eat as much.

You then need to burn off the excess calories stored up. Do it through exercise. Don't blow your brains out though. Losing weight will take time. Are you willing to commit yourself to losing weight? It will take a long time, months, to lose a substantial amount of weight.

WHAT YOU SHOULD NOT DO:

Don't try those fad diet things. They don't work. They seem great, but the problem is that your body will hate you, and once you stop the diet, you'll go right back to where you started.

Don't starve yourself. This will flip out your body, and you could become VERY sick, and may die. Just don't do.

Summary: Consume extra water, and try to get some extra exercise in. Simple exercise like walking will do. If you manage to burn off 500 Calories a day through extra exercise, you'll lose about 5 pounds a month! Over a year that's about 60 pounds. This would not be an incredibly hard goal to achieve, and it won't cost you any money!

Ok. First of all, starving yourself wont work. It may shortterm, but it will make you fatter in the end. You will slow your metabolism so much that when you finally do eat, your body will store all the cals and fats immediately.
You have taken 17 years to put the weight on. You can lose what you need to in probably 6 months. SInce youre now at 154, and should be about 130, you really dont have much to lose. If you only lost one pound a week, you would be there in 6 months.
If you simply start eating healthy portions of healthier foods, you can do this. But the best thing is to incorporate exercise. This is for two reasons. One is that it speeds up your metablism and helps you lose weight faster. The other is the health benefits. Both physical and mental health will improve from just 30 minutes of activity a day. 60 is recommended to lose weight, but if youre terribly out of shape, you should give yourself a few weeks to work up to that. Once you reach your goal weight, go back to 30 and maintain it for life.

secondly, starving will put your body into starvation mode and will actually cause you to store almost everything you eat as fat.

eat 4-6 small meals a day, with veggies as youre main staple, and a little fish, brown rice, whole grain breads and pasta. some nuts and seeds. yoghurt and fruit. cut out sugar and saturated fat and simple refined carbs (potato chips,fries, coke, donuts,cakes,pastries,cookies,etc)

walk for 1/2 hour a day or ride bike or rollerblade.

Starving yourself won't help, in fact it will make you retain more weight. When your body recognizes that it's starving it will start to go into survival mode of keeping as much fat as possible. When your body digests the fat (which isn't going to make you skinny), your body will start to eat it's own muscles.
The healthiest way to lose weight is to watch your calorie intake. If you eat 3000 calories a day, drop down to 2000 - you will lose weight.
